BATTERY.
SERVICING BATTERY.
On the PA - 2 8 RT-201T access to the battery is through the aft side of the baggage compartment. It is
enclosed in a thermoplastic box with a vent system and a drain. Access to the battery on the PA-28RT-201 is
through the engine cowl. It is enclosed in a stainless steel box with a vent system and a drain. The vents allow
fresh air to enter the box and draw off fumes that may accumulate due to the charging process of the battery.
The drain is clamped off and should be opened occasionally to drain any accumulation of liquid or during
cleaning of the box. The battery should be checked for fluid level but must not be filled above the baffle plates.
A hydrometer check should be performed to determine the percent of charge in the battery. All connections
must be clean and tight.
